The Echocardiography Laboratories at Blanchard Valley Hospital (BVH) and Bluffton Hospital have been reaccredited by the Intersocietal Accreditation Commission (IAC).

The BVH and Bluffton echo labs perform echocardiograms, a non-invasive test used to assess different areas of the heart and can detect heart disease or signs of serious conditions.

This accreditation recognizes labs that provide a high level of patient care and quality testing when diagnosing heart disease.

FROM ADA ICON - Bluffton’s annual Fall Festival is next Saturday, Sept. 23 – and The Icon will provide lots of details about it soon.

In the meantime, Saturday, Sept. 16, is Ada’s 32nd annual Harvest and Herb Festival.  Sponsored by the Ada Area Chamber of Commerce, it takes place in downtown Ada.

This year’s festival is from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. As in past year’s, it will fill Ada’s Main Street from Highland to College. Main Street will be closed at State Route 235 all the way to State Route 81.

The festival has over 120 vendors already signed up.

Fall indoor soccer leagues (Session I) are forming now at Bluffton Family Recreation, according to Amy Byers, sports coordinator.

Session I games are Nov. 5 to Dec. 9, a five-week league with a registration deadline of Oct. 20.

Returning this season after a short hiatus is a U10 league. Its games are Tuesdays at 6, 7 and 8 p.m.

Byers said: "Divisions are filled based on the order that registration forms and fees are received. Divisions may fill before the deadline.
